| Prosiebensat 1 Media SE is engaged in media business primarily in Europe. The Company's operating segment consists of Broadcasting German-Speaking segment, Digital and Adjacent segment as well as Content Production and Global Sales segment. Its TV stations include: SAT.1, ProSieben, kabel eins, sixx, SAT.1 Gold and ProSieben MAXX. Prosiebensat 1 Media SE is headquartered in Unterf?hring, Germany. | |||
